Transaction daf65e59fd9163d685898325cb6e9c5b85f0b0d4b79eb1881ec84e006e48c0f4
2 Input
2 Outputs
- daf65e59fd9163d685898325cb6e9c5b85f0b0d4b79eb1881ec84e006e48c0f4:0
- daf65e59fd9163d685898325cb6e9c5b85f0b0d4b79eb1881ec84e006e48c0f4:1
value 150000000
address 1HcMKgRyPsJo6TyErT4Xg48deCiYAkGU5s
value 217347
address 13oDhVGT8A9tmnwLH9Re2BUAsYRU1moPWv